By tragic irony, May 24, 1869 was also the day Frank Jones, J. Russell Jones' younger son, drowned in the Pecatonica River, along with his companion, a nephew of Elihu B. Washburne. The Galena Historic District is a historic district located in the city of Galena, Illinois, USA.The historic district encompasses 85 percent of the city of Galena and includes more than 800 properties.
